Telemarketing Calls: To Make or not to Make
There is a growing debate on something that is another looming threat to the BPO world. One is obviously the anti-offshore legislation of USA. Another is the creation of national do-not-call lists in almost every civilized country. Telemarketing firms are keeping their fingers crossed at the developments that are taking place in this field. The creation of DNC registry could not stop the menace of telemarketing calls.
Tons of complaints keep pouring into the telecom department every day. Finally the department has decided to act. Now that they have seen that the DNC list is difficult to impose, the administrators are looking at creating a do-call list. By this, there will be a blanket ban on all phone numbers in the country. Only those customers who sign up for the list will receive calls from a telemarketing call center.
If such a list comes into power, the repercussions are going to be powerful. Such a list has the potential to rub the slate on telemarketing completely! There will few who will sign up on this list to welcome telemarketing calls. The lack of awareness that such a list exists led to the death knell of the DNC list. Once the DC list comes into practice, the same problem will persist.
The telemarketing company will be left with no database to call. Shutters will be effectively down on thousands of BPO centers across the country. People employed in telemarketing call center units will lose their jobs indiscriminately. The duck that lays the golden eggs would be slain, for all practical purposes. It's no wonder then that telecom companies are up in arms against the imposition of such a ban on telemarketing calls.
